    Elmore James died 50 years ago today, May 24, 1963, and didn't get to benefit from the Fifties and Sixties nostalgia waves. But he influenced Lennon, Clapton, Hendrix, Garcia, Zappa, Fogerty, Duane Allman, Billy Gibbons of ZZ Top, and both Vaughan brothers. Think of all the guys THOSE guys have influenced, and you know Elmore is a foundation stone of rock and roll.
